Who needs quotohio epaquot to discharge?

01
Various individuals, businesses, and organizations may need to fill out the Quotohio EPAquot to discharge form if they are involved in activities that could result in the discharge of pollutants into the environment. This includes but is not limited to:
02
- Industrial facilities that produce wastewater or other types of effluents.
03
- Municipalities or public entities that operate sewage treatment plants or stormwater management systems.
04
- Construction companies that engage in activities that could result in sediment runoff or other types of pollution.
05
- Agricultural operations that may need to discharge agricultural chemicals, animal waste, or other byproducts.
06
- Facilities that store or handle hazardous substances that could potentially be discharged into the environment.
07
It is important for individuals and entities to determine if they fall under any regulatory requirements that necessitate the submission of a Quotohio EPAquot to discharge form, as failure to do so may result in non-compliance and potential legal consequences.

The 'Ohio EPA' to discharge refers to the permits and regulations established by the Ohio Environmental Protection Agency that authorize facilities to discharge wastewater or pollutants into surface waters of the state.
Facilities that discharge wastewater or pollutants into Ohio's waters are required to file for an 'Ohio EPA' discharge permit, including industrial operations, wastewater treatment plants, and certain agricultural activities.
To fill out an 'Ohio EPA' discharge application, one must gather required data on discharges, complete the application form provided by the Ohio EPA, and submit it along with any necessary fees and supporting documentation.
The purpose of the 'Ohio EPA' to discharge is to regulate and control the quality of water by ensuring that any discharges into the state's water bodies meet specific environmental standards and do not harm aquatic ecosystems.
Information that must be reported includes the facility's name and location, types of discharges, quantities of pollutants, monitoring data, and any other operational details relevant to the discharge.
